Why does John Procter forbid Mary Warren from attending court

Respuesta :

aemanuel
aemanuel aemanuel
  • 11-11-2019
Once John discovers that Mary is an official of the court and is one of Abigail's followers, he becomes furious and forbids her from traveling into Salem. John knows that the witchcraft rumors are false because Abigail told him the truth, which is why he does not support or trust Salem's court.
